49ers' coach Kyle Shanahan would be "very surprised" if rookie Trey Lance starts Week 1

San Francisco 49ers head coach Kyle Shanahan said he would be "very surprised" if rookie quarterback Trey Lance started in Week 1 for the 2021 season.

What It Means:

Shanahan specified that current starter Jimmy Garoppolo has done enough in his 49ers tenure to stave off incumbent rookie Lance, but beat reporters on the scene have depicted a different portrait of the team's current quarterback situation. Lance has unironically drawn comparisons to a "wolf" in comparison to Garoppolo and has earned the respect of the team's first-squad receivers.

Lance has the rushing upside to be a QB1 in fantasy football, but has barely played football since his redshirt freshman year with North Dakota State. Our models currently project Lance to finish as the QB30 this season, but he could become a weekly must-start as soon as he takes the starting job due to his rushing upside.
